Product description
Complete dry dog food for adult Yorkshire Terriers over the age of 8 years, specially designed to support healthy ageing and enriched with a skin barrier complex in a tailored kibble shape.
Once your Yorkshire Terrier reaches 8 years old, it is considered to be a senior dog. This Royal Canin Yorkshire Terrier Adult 8+ dry dog food has been specially developed to support this breed – although it is often considered to be a healthy and robust breed, sensitivities and health problems can occur in older age.Yorkshire Terriers can struggle in particular with signs of ageing in skin and coat, teeth and the digestive system. This Royal Canin Yorkshire Terrier Adult 8+ has tailored nutrition that can help to support your dog in its senior years.

Royal Canin Yorkshire Terrier Adult 8+ focuses on particular breed-specific signs of ageing. As your Yorkshire Terrier ages, it can suffer from dry skin and dull, brittle fur, whilst an increase in plaque build up can lead to restricted chewing and poor mouth odours.

Royal Canin Yorkshire Terrier Adult 8+ at a glance:
- Complete food for Yorkshire Terriers over the age of 8 years
- Tailored to the nutritional needs of this specific breed in its senior years
- Antioxidant complex: can help with cell protection
- High quality proteins: supports protein synthesis in skeletal muscles
- Tailored phosphorus content: can help to support kidney health
- Healthy skin & glossy coat: supports skin health and barrier complex
- Healthy digestion: highly-digestible proteins for optimum nutrient intake
- Promotes a balanced intestinal flora: through soluble and insoluble fibres


This tailored nutrition for Yorkshire Terriers is made with rehydratable kibble, which can be mixed with warm water for moist food if you need. The texture of the kibble can help to clean your dog’s teeth through chewing. This Royal Canin Yorkshire Terrier Adult 8+ has been specifically created to satisfy the eating habits, jaw shape and jaw strength of the breed.

Ingredients
Ingredients:
Maize flour, dried poultry protein, wheat gluten*, rice, animal fat, maize, maize gluten, hydrolysed animal proteins, vegetable fibres, beet pulp, minerals (incl. pentasodium triphosphate; 0.35%), fish oil, soybean oil, yeast products, dried tomato pulp (source of lycopene), Fructo-oligosaccharides, yeasts (source of mannan-oligosaccharides), borage oil (0.1%), glucosamine from fermentation, marigold flour, hydrolyzed cartilage (source of chondroitin).
Additives per kg:
Nutritional additives:
Vitamin A (29,390 IU), vitamin D3 (784 IU), iron (43mg), iodine (4.3mg), copper] (13mg), manganese (56mg), zinc (135mg), selenium(0.09mg);
Technological additives:
Clinoptilolites from sedimentary sources (5g).
Sensory additives:
Tea extract [source of polyphenols] (150mg).
Contains preservatives – antioxidants.

Analytical constituents
protein | 29.0 % |
fat | 18.0 % |
fibre | 2.9 % |
ash | 5.0 % |
phosphorus | 0.5 % |
biotine (vitamin H) | 3.1 mg/kg |
omega-3 fats | 0.7 % |
omega-6 fats | 3.4 % |
Feeding guide
Feeding recommendation:
Royal Canin Yorkshire Terrier Adult 8+ is a complete food for dogs.

For mixing with water, please seeing the recommended amounts on the packaging..
Serving in g/day according to the manufacturer:
Dog’s weight | Reduced activity | Normal activity | Increased activity |
2kg | 40 | 47 | 53 |
3kg | 55 | 63 | 72 |
4kg | 68 | 79 | 89 |
The recommended feeding amounts are merely guidelines and should be tailored to meet your dog’s specific nutritional needs.
